Key Buying Factors for Portable Oxygen Concentrators for Elderly Parents
Ease of Use
Look for products that are straightforward to attach, charge, carry, or replace. Seniors and caregivers usually benefit from fewer steps, clear fitment, and accessories that are intuitive to manage.
Comfort and Wearability
Soft tubing, stable cannulas, and low-pressure carry solutions can make a big difference during long periods of use. If your parent is sensitive to pressure points or tubing tugging, comfort-focused accessories should be a priority.
Battery Life and Backup Power
If the concentrator will be used outside the home, battery capacity and charging flexibility are critical. Extra batteries, AC power supplies, and chargers help reduce downtime and support outings, appointments, and travel.
Compatibility
Always confirm compatibility with the exact concentrator model before buying. Many accessories are model-specific or size-specific, and the right fit is essential for safety and performance.
Maintenance and Replacement Needs
Consumables like nasal cannulas and tubing should be easy to replace regularly. Choosing widely available replacements can lower caregiver stress and keep the system running smoothly.
